How to prepare for a job interview at Bede Academy
✨Know Your Subject Inside Out
As a teacher of English, it's crucial to have a deep understanding of the subject. Brush up on current developments in English literature and language. Be prepared to discuss your teaching philosophy and how you engage students with diverse backgrounds and abilities.
✨Showcase Your Classroom Presence
Demonstrate your strong classroom presence during the interview. You might be asked to conduct a mock lesson or discuss your teaching strategies. Think about how you can create an inclusive environment that caters to all students, especially those with special educational needs.
✨Highlight Your Commitment to Lifelong Learning
Grace College values educators who are committed to their own professional development. Share examples of how you've continued to learn and grow as a teacher. This could include attending workshops, pursuing further qualifications, or engaging with educational communities.
✨Prepare for Safeguarding Questions
Given the college's commitment to safeguarding, be ready to discuss how you would ensure the welfare of students. Familiarise yourself with relevant policies and be prepared to share your approach to creating a safe and supportive learning environment.
